Texas Senate Passes Modified Bill to Fund Schools, Retired Teachers Health Care

Texas Senate Passes Modified Bill to Fund Schools, Retired Teachers Health Care

DALLAS (WBAP/KLIF News) — Texas lawmakers are one step closer to putting more money into schools and retired teachers. The Texas Senate approved House Bill 21 early Tuesday morning, which would put about $350 million into schools and another $210 million into helping retired teachers with their rising health care costs.
